    Today’s NYT Connections Hints, Answers for Sept. 22, #834

    The purple group in today’s NYT Connections puzzle is a real winner. Hint: Think about the letters in the alphabet and how you say them aloud. Read on for clues and today’s Connections answers.

    The Times now has a Connections Bot, like the one for Wordle. Go there after you play to receive a numeric score and to have the program analyze your answers. Players who are registered with the Times Games section can now nerd out by following their progress, including the number of puzzles completed, win rate, number of times they nabbed a perfect score and their win streak.

    Hints for today’s Connections groups

    Here are four hints for the groupings in today’s Connections puzzle, ranked from the easiest yellow group to the tough (and sometimes bizarre) purple group.

    Yellow group hint: Think sophomore math.

    Green group hint: Not in color.

    Blue group hint: Where high rollers stay.

    Purple group hint: Pronounce letters of the alphabet.

    Answers for today’s Connections groups

    Yellow group: Basic geometric calculations.

    Green group: Black-and-white things.

    Blue group: Las Vegas casino hotels.

    Purple group: Words that sound like plural letters.

    What are today’s Connections answers?

    The yellow words in today’s Connections

    The theme is basic geometric calculations. The four answers are area, length, perimeter and volume.

    The green words in today’s Connections

    The theme is black-and-white things. The four answers are crossword, domino, orca and Oreo.

    The blue words in today’s Connections

    The theme is Las Vegas casino hotels. The four answers are Aria, Encore, Excalibur and Luxor.

    The purple words in today’s Connections

    The theme is words that sound like plural letters. The four answers are ars (Rs), ayes (As), ease (Es) and owes (Os).
